Definitions

  • the invention relates to a blanket for use on printing cylinders for in particular offset printing machines according to the preamble of claim 1.
  • the Japanese Patent Application 58084294 with the publication number 59209198 is a multi-layered blanket, the carrier layer, which is placed on the printing cylinder of an offset printing machine and inserted with their ends in the clamping channel, a metallic pad.
  • the multilayer printing blanket construction is applied in stretched form to this metal sheet and vulcanized.
  • the invention has the object of providing a blanket of the type described in such a way that it does not mechanically damage the printing cylinder and that no corrosion due to the different metal pairings can arise. Next, the firm sitting of the metal blanket is to be improved on the printing cylinder.
  • the two-sided coating of the metal sheet with thermoplastic or elastomeric material minimizes the risk of corrosion between the metallic carrier layer and the impression cylinder.
  • the coating on the top of the metallic carrier layer facilitates the connection to the compressible elastomeric intermediate layer.
  • the coating extends over the entire length of the metal sheet. As a result, the coating can not be infiltrated by paint or detergent. The detachment of the coating is largely prevented. The coating is also on the bent ends of the metal sheet and thus leads into the clamping channel of the printing cylinder.
  • An advantageous embodiment of the invention is characterized according to claim 2.
  • the material polyamide is suitable for the connection on the one hand to the elastomeric layers of the printing blanket and on the other hand gives good resistance to the metallic surface of the printing cylinder.
  • the invention also relates to a method for producing a printing blanket according to the preamble of claim 3.
  • the method is disclosed in the characterizing part of claim 3.
  • the laminate is made continuously from a sheet metal sheet which is coated with thermoplastic or elastomeric material.
  • a multilayer blanket sheet is applied to the laminate layer.
  • the blanket structure is then cut transversely to the web longitudinal direction over the entire width perpendicular to the upper coating.
  • the resulting sections of the blanket structure are dimensioned so that every other section corresponds to the length of two clamping ends.
  • the existing blanket structure and the laminate layer are bonded by vulcanization, wherein the upper coating acts as a bonding agent.
  • the printing blanket structure is provided with a cold-adhesive bonding agent on its underside prior to application to the carrier layer.
  • the sheet-form blanket construction which has been adhered to the backing layer may be cut at intervals to the topcoat such that every other pitch length is exposed by peeling off the respective blanket blank, the pitch length advantageously corresponding to the length of two blanket ends.
  • the method according to claim 6 provides that already isolated length-limited blanket structures are applied at intervals to the carrier layer and vulcanized together with the carrier layer.
  • This in Fig.1 shown blanket has a structure of an elastomeric printing layer 1, an underlying fabric layer 2 and connected to the fabric layer 2, microporous elastomeric intermediate layer 3.
  • This blanket structure 1, 2, 3 is firmly applied, for example vulcanized, to a non-stretchable carrier layer 4 consisting of a laminate.
  • the laminate layer 4 consists of a stable, but flexible metal sheet 5, which is coated on both sides with each one consisting of polyamide plastic film 6 and 7.
  • the laminate layer 4 protrudes in the longitudinal direction over the length of the blanket structure 1, 2, 3 with the formation of ends 8 and 9.
  • the printing blanket is shown, wherein the protruding ends 8 and 9 of the carrier layer 4 are angled. The angles are selected according to the position of the clamping channel of the respective printing cylinder.
  • Fig. 3 is a process step for the preparation of the in Figures 1 and 2 described printing blanket.
  • the present as a laminate carrier layer 4 is provided continuously in sheet form.
  • a present in sheet form blanket structure 1, 2, 3, which is provided on its underside with a pressure-sensitive adhesive, which has a release force, which allows a mechanical peeling applied.
  • the blanket structure is cut at intervals perpendicular to the upper coating 6.
  • the resulting portions of the blanket assembly are selected at their intervals such that the gaps created by the cuts 10 alternately have the length of a blanket assembly of a finished blanket and the length of two chucking ends 8 and 9.
  • the portions 12 of the blanket assembly which correspond to the length of two clamping ends 8 and 9, are detached from the carrier layer 4 by peeling and removed, so that the in Fig. 4 shown construction arises.
  • the configuration according to Fig. 4 in that instead of a web-shaped blanket structure at intervals separate, length-limited blanket structures are applied to the carrier layer 4.
  • the distances between the individual blanket structures 1, 2, 3 are determined so that after a later cutting of the respective blanket in the marked by the dotted lines 13 interface blankets are provided, which are cut to length with suitably protruding ends 8 and 9 of the support layer 4, as it is in Fig. 1 represented by a single blanket.

Claims (6)

  1. Blanchet destiné à être utilisé sur des cylindres d'impression, en particulier sur les machines d'impression offset, qui présente une couche de support (4) non extensible qui, lorsque le blanchet est utilisé, est tournée vers le cylindre d'impression, une structure de blanchet constituée d'une couche intermédiaire (3) en élastomère compressible microporeux, un tissu de renfort (2) et une couche extérieure d'impression (1) en élastomère, la couche de support (4) débordant aux deux extrémités de la structure de blanchet,
    caractérisé en ce que
    la couche de support (4) est une couche stratifiée constituée d'une tôle métallique (5) revêtue sur ses deux faces d'un matériau thermoplastique ou élastomère (6 et 7) sur la longueur de la tôle métallique (5).
  2. Blanchet selon la revendication 1, caractérisé en cde que le revêtement est constitué de feuilles (6 et 7) en matière synthétique de polyamide.
  3. Procédé de fabrication d'un blanchet destiné à être utilisé sur des cylindres d'impression, en particulier sur les machines d'impression offset, dans lequel une couche de support non extensible qui, lorsque le blanchet est utilisé, est tournée vers le cylindre d'impression, éventuellement une couche intermédiaire en élastomère microporeux et/ou compressible, une couche extérieure d'impression en élastomère et éventuellement d'autres couches sont reliées,
    caractérisé en ce que
    une bande de tôle métallique (5') flexible adaptable à la courbure du cylindre d'impression est préparée en continu,
    en ce que la bande (5') de tôle métallique est revêtue sur ses deux faces d'un matériau thermoplastique ou élastomère (6' et 7'),
    en ce que la couche extérieure d'impression (1'), la couche intermédiaire (3') en élastomère microporeux et/ou compressible et éventuellement d'autres couches sont reliées pour former une structure de blanchet,
    suite à quoi on établit une liaison solidaire de cette structure de blanchet (1, 2, 3) avec la couche de support (4) et différentes unités de blanchet dont les extrémités (8 et 9) de la couche de support (4) débordent sont découpées à longueur.
  4. Procédé selon la revendication 3, caractérisé en ce que le côté inférieur de la structure de blanchet est doté d'un adhésif à froid avant d'être appliqué sur la couche de support (4).
  5. Procédé selon les revendications 3 et 4, caractérisé en ce que la structure de blanchet présente la forme d'une bande et est découpée perpendiculairement à intervalles jusqu'au revêtement supérieur (6) après avoir été appliquée sur la couche de support (4), et en ce qu'un intervalle sur deux défini par la découpe de la structure de blanchet est étiré par étirage du tronçon de structure de blanchet et est enlevé et en ce qu'ensuite, les structures de blanchet sont reliées à la couche de support (4) par vulcanisation.
  6. Procédé selon les revendications 3 et 4, caractérisé en ce que différentes structures de blanchet de longueur limitée sont appliquées à intervalles sur la couche de support (4).
